Disney sets Lin-Manuel Miranda and Alan Menken for live-action The Little Mermaid

August 18, 2016 by Gary Collinson

Deadline is reporting that Disney has tapped Hamilton’s Lin-Manuel Miranda and Oscar-winning songwriter and composer Alan Menken to write the songs for a live-action adaptation of the animated classic The Little Mermaid.

The new film will feature a blend of pre-existing songs from the 1989 animated feature (for which Menken won two Oscars for Best Song and Best Score), along with newly-written material. Miranda – who is also set to star in Disney’s Mary Poppins Returns – will also produce with Marc Platt, and is set to supervise the story alongside a screenwriter.

The Little Mermaid joins an ever-expanding slate of live-action adaptations of the Disney back catalogue, including Beauty and the Beast, Dumbo and Tinker Bell, and sequels to Maleficent and The Jungle Book. Much like The Jungle Book, it also has a competing project, with Universal and Working Title also adapting the original Hans Christian Anderson story with Chloe Grace Moretz in the lead role.
